Pselliogyra is a genus of sea snails, marine gastropod mollusks in the family Pyramidellidae, the pyrams and their allies.[1]
This genus is now included in the genus Parthenina Bucquoy, Dautzenberg & Dollfus, 1883
Species
Species within the genus Pselliogyra include:[1]
- Pselliogyra pagodula (A. Adams, 1860): synonym of Parthenina pagodula (A. Adams, 1860)
- Pselliogyra sagamiana (Yokoyama, 1922): synonym of Parthenina sagamiana (Yokoyama, 1922)
- Pselliogyra varia Odé, 1993: synonym of Parthenina varia (Odé, 1993)
